The Nike Air Jordan 6 is not just a shoe; it's a symbol of basketball excellence and cultural impact. Introduced in 1990, the Air Jordan 6 marked a pivotal moment in both sports and fashion history. Designed by the legendary Tinker Hatfield, this iconic sneaker was first worn by Michael Jordan during his fifth NBA season, a year in which he led the Chicago Bulls to their first championship.
The Air Jordan 6 was revolutionary in its design. It featured a unique reinforced toe cap, providing durability and protection on the court. The shoe also introduced a translucent rubber sole, which not only added to its aesthetic appeal but also enhanced traction. Another standout feature was the molded heel tab, which made it easier for Jordan to slip the shoe on and off during games. These innovations made the Air Jordan 6 a favorite among athletes and sneaker enthusiasts alike.
Beyond its performance on the court, the Air Jordan 6 became a cultural phenomenon. Its sleek design and association with Michael Jordan's on-court heroics made it a must-have for sneakerheads. The shoe was also prominently featured in the movie "Space Jam," further cementing its place in pop culture history. Today, the Air Jordan 6 continues to be a sought-after item, with various colorways and limited-edition releases keeping the legacy alive.
